What's actually involved in a lost-key replacement

Cutting a metal key blade is the easy part. The hardware behind a modern car key is what makes it work — a transponder chip on traditional keys, or a full proximity fob on smart-key cars. The chip pairs with the immobiliser; without that pairing the engine simply won't start. The on-site process is: decode the lock or pull the key code from VIN, cut the blank, write the transponder, pair it with the immobiliser, test starts, test all door functions, hand over.

If only one key is left

One key is one bad day away from no keys. Cutting a spare while you still have a working key is dramatically cheaper than a full lost-key replacement — the lock doesn't need decoding, the programming is a clone, and you sleep better. We offer it as a standard add-on.

What we check before we commit to the job

The first question is not whether we can make a car key, but whether the vehicle can be verified enough to finish the work there and then. An on-site car locksmith will usually start by confirming the key system, the security setup, and the vehicle identity before any tools come out. That means checking whether the car uses a standard transponder key, a smart key, or a model with tighter immobiliser controls that may limit what can be done roadside. In Cape Town, that quick assessment often decides whether the job is straightforward lost car key programming at the vehicle, or whether we need to warn you about dealer-only programming before you spend time waiting.

A VIN check is often part of that decision.

It helps confirm the exact trim, year, and security package, because two cars that look identical can use different electronics and different authorization rules. We also look at whether the vehicle has been previously modified, whether the immobiliser is responding normally, and whether the lock set and module information match the records. If a smart key system is involved, we need to know early, because some smart key jobs can be handled on site while others depend on dealer-only programming or a level of access that cannot be completed without factory support. That is the real value of a mobile service: not a blanket promise, but a clear answer before work starts. If the vehicle is eligible, we proceed at the car. If it is not, you get an honest explanation of why, and what the next workable option is.

What affects the price and turnaround

The lost car key replacement cost is not a flat fee because the car key replacement price depends on the vehicle, the hardware required, and how much electronic work is needed once we are on site. A straightforward on-site car key replacement for an older model may be quicker and less costly than a job that needs more advanced car key programming, and access conditions matter too: if the car is in an awkward position, the steering lock is engaged, or the battery is weak, the visit can take longer. As a mobile car locksmith Cape Town drivers can call directly, we aim to complete as much as possible there and then, which usually keeps the process faster than arranging transport to a shop or dealer.

In many cases this means same-day car key replacement, but the exact turnaround depends on stock, the vehicle’s security setup, and the time needed to finish programming and testing. When on-site replacement needs a second look

Most lost car key replacement jobs can still be finished at the vehicle, but a few security details decide whether the work can be completed immediately or needs a fallback plan. The biggest variables are the immobiliser state, the type of transponder key or smart key fitted to the car, and whether the vehicle’s electronic memory has been altered by a previous alarm, module swap, or aftermarket start system. Those changes can make car key programming slower, or mean we need to verify the car more carefully before we touch the system. We also need proof of ownership and VIN verification before any work begins, because a valid registration document and matching vehicle identification details are what allow an on-site car locksmith to proceed responsibly.

If the paperwork does not match, or the car’s security data is not behaving as expected, same-day car key replacement may still be possible, but only after the checks are complete. That is the difference between a job that is straightforward and one that needs extra diagnostic time. In practice, the aim is always the same: confirm the car, confirm the key type, and confirm that the immobiliser will accept a new credential without creating a bigger problem.
